What is Scanner Module?

A scanner module is a self-contained unit that contains all of the necessary components to scan barcodes and communicate with a kiosk. Scanning modules typically include a scanner, decoder, and interface board. Some scanning modules also include an LED illuminator to help illuminate barcodes.

It is widely used in the field of automatic identification of core identification components. It is one of the most important parts of the bar code scanner's secondary development. It can scan and decode bar codes on its own and be written into a wide range of industry applications. It is small, has a high level of integration, and is easy to put into a self-service vending machine, display kiosk, access gate machine, logistics cabinet, medical automation equipment, handheld equipment, cashier payment box, etc.

Classification of Scanner Module

Based on how it works, it is split into three parts:

  1. 1D code scanner module (also called a laser scanner module),
  2. 2D code scanner module,
  3. CCD scanner module.

Here are the differences:

  • The 1D code scanning module can only read 1D bar codes that are printed on paper.
  • The 2D code scanning module can scan a 1D barcode, a 2D QR code, a mobile phone screen bar code, and a mobile phone screen 2D QR code.
  • The CCD scanning module can scan 1D barcodes, paper barcodes, and mobile phone bar codes.

The Application of Barcode Scanner Module

The barcode scan module can be used in many different fields, including mobile payments, logistics warehouses, retail stores, ticket inspection, the medical industry, manufacturing, and more. The following is a list of equipment.

  • Self-checkout kiosks: Customers will find the all-in-one checkout counter very convenient because they won't need a cashier to scan, pack, and pay for their items.
  • Restaurant self-service kiosk: Customers can choose from a list of products on the touch screen and then follow the instructions to pay. Customers only need to open the Google Pay or Apple Pay app to get a QR code that they can use to pay. The whole thing happens very quickly, taking only a few seconds.
  • Indoor and outdoor ticketing and check-in kiosk: At sports and event venues, kiosks can scan customers' mobile phone receipts, print tickets, and even scan their ID cards to prove who they are. Kiosks let people know how to get to events by scanning bar codes on tickets at different entrances. This helps with traffic and crowd control.
  • Parcel locker kiosk:The locker terminal has a 2D bar-code scanner built in, so the courier can quickly scan the bar code on the package to open the locker, put the package in the locker, and then send the customer an email telling them to pick up the package themselves. The customer can pick up the product when they are off duty or free by scanning the bar code or entering the code. 
  • Hospital self-service terminal kiosk:read 1D and 2D QR codes for payment or print the result sheet or report sheet (scan the patient number bar code, and the self-service machine will print it automatically).

They can also be useful in lottery machines, game machines, staffless grocery store, government self-service terminals, library lending kiosks, bus scanning machines, parking kiosks, access gates, POS machines, ticket machines, self-service cash withdrawal terminals, and more!
